I swapped on some Aisin manual hubs. I have a 1999 with 16" wheels. The center caps from 95 Trooper wheels with hub cutouts fit fine and look stock. The hubs come stock on 88-91 4cyl auto Troopers and on 89-94 Amigos.
I've hit the TOD button while unlocked by mistake once. It didn't do any more harm than running in a normal 4x4 with the hubs unlocked and the front axle in 4-high.
